@rick @enigmatico you can still update without any issues while lacking tpm. They only require it for their encryption software iirc. You just need to change something in the registry I believe and then you can update.

Might not be a good idea to do that if the laptop is old enough, though. Older people who aren't very tech literate have a really hard time getting used to a new OS too, and 11 is way different from a UI perspective. If you do install it for her in the future, I'd recommend modding it up to look/feel like her Windows 10 install.

@beardalaxy@gameliberty.club @rick@a.n0id.space If you use rufus to create the usb, it can disable the tpm requirement for you.
